在vue2中,我们的全局变量通常使用prototype挂载到vue上,但是在vue3中因为没有this,所以我们不能这么做,我们只能把全局变量挂载到app上,就像这样 代码语言:javascript 复制 // main.tsconstapp=createApp(App)app.config.globalProperties.adminName='admin'app.mount('#app')// 页面中使用import{getCurrentInstance}fr...
所以趁着失业,正好静下心来学习一下,用vite+vue3+element-plus+Ts来从0开始写一个通用的后台管理模板,ts由于我也不是太熟,写着用着,以不报错为主,所以ts用法部分仅供参考。 本篇文章会从初始化项目开始讲,尽量会提到每一个步骤,但由于写作经验不足,难免会有遗漏和啰嗦,欢迎指正,另外可能有些部分在写完之后...
为什么选择vite而不是vue-cli,不论是webpack,parcel,rollup等工具,虽然都极大的提高了前端的开发体验,但是都有一个问题,就是当项目越来越大的时候,需要处理的js代码也呈指数级增长,打包过程通常需要很长时间(甚至是几分钟!)才能启动开发服...
这篇文章主要通过 vite + vue3 + element-plus + ts搭建一个后台管理系统架子 1、安装 通过vite脚手架搭建我们第一个项目 yarn create @vitejs/app my-vue-app(自己项目的名称) --template vue-ts 复制代码 这串命令可以让我们生成一个基于TS的项目 ...
vue3+ts+vite后台管理模板 支持前后端控制权限,使用uniapp+vue3+ts+elementplus+vite开发,码云地址:https://gitee.com/yongqiang0621/uni-admin rt-uni-admin 请使用hbuilderX编辑器导入项目并打开 安装
运行项目不会默认打开浏览器,需要在package.json里面 ,在vite 后面加上--open w 集成配置 1、使用别名@/,安装types/node来加载path模块 npm i @types/node --save-dev 2、修改tsconfig.json {"extends":"@vue/tsconfig/tsconfig.web.json","include":["env.d.ts","src/**/*.ts","src/**/*.d.ts...
vue3-template-admin 是一款基于 vue3 + vite + element plus 的后台管理模版,它集成了我们业务开发的大部分功能,比如文本编辑器,全站搜索,权限管理,可视化图表等。使用到的插件/库eslint-plugin-vue eslint-plugin-vue axios 强大的前端请求库 fues.js fues.js 前端模糊搜索 echart echart 数据可视化 antv...
首先在src目录下创建router文件夹, 为了项目后期更好的可读性和维护,这里将路由进行模块化管理, 对开发和调试都会有很大帮助,目录结构如下: image.png index.ts文件 import{createRouter,createWebHashHistory}from"vue-router"importCommonfrom"./modules/common"importMoviefrom"./modules/movie"constroutes=[Movie,....
File: D:/vue3-vite/node_modules/.vite/echarts.js?v=d45a44e5 1 | import { 2 | __export 3 | } from "./chunk-5EQUFJMO.js"; | ^ 4 | 5 | // node_modules/_tslib@2.0.3@tslib/tslib.es6.js 2021-06-02 sky124380729(作者): ...